    New EPA fuel tanks

    O.K. Our government at work. Years ago we had "pressure tanks" for O.M.C. outboards. They were deemed dangerous as when the tank heated up in the sun,they pretty much turned into a bomb. UNLESS you opened that little valve to relieve the pressure. Now fast forward 30 years or so and along comes...

    alumacraft fd, paint and i have a question

    No need to remove all the old paint. Just give it a light sanding. I re-did my 14 ft semi-vee too. I used Rustoleum bare metal primer letting it dry in the hot florida sun between coats and then painted it with Rustoleum paint. I used a brush and roller too and it turned out fine. 3 years and no...
